高端响应式模板免费下载

响应式网页设计、开放源代码、永久使用、不限域名、不限使用次数

什么是响应式网页设计?

2024年网页设计蛛网(通用4篇)

网页设计蛛网 第1篇

用户在使用登录页面时的体验直接影响了其对整个应用或网站的第一印象。用户体验原则涵盖了设计的各个方面,从色彩和布局到交互逻辑和加载速度。在设计登录页面时,需要遵循一些基本的设计准则以提升用户体验。

用户体验设计的黄金法则强调的是_以用户为中心_的设计理念。这意味着在设计登录页面时,我们需要从用户的需求和行为模式出发,优化每个步骤,确保用户能够直观且轻松地完成登录过程。

优化登录流程可以从以下几个方面着手:

对登录页面进行有效的测试与收集用户反馈是改进用户体验不可或缺的步骤。测试可以帮助我们发现设计中可能忽视的问题,并根据用户反馈进行必要的调整。

用户测试的方法多种多样,但以下几种是较为常见的:

收集到的用户反馈需要通过以下方式进行分析和处理:

为了提供更加直观的理解,以下是用户测试的一个简单示例,展示如何对登录表单进行A/B测试。假设我们有两个版本,一个是传统设计,另一个是具有动态效果的新设计。

通过上述表格,我们可以看到在动态设计的帮助下,用户完成登录所需时间减少,错误率降低,且用户满意度评分有显著提升。这些数据可以作为进一步改进登录页面的依据。通过持续的测试和反馈收集,我们可以不断完善用户体验,让登录过程更加流畅和愉悦。

网页设计蛛网 第2篇

HTML5是最新版本的超文本标记语言,它带来了许多创新特性,极大地扩展了网页的表现形式和功能。这些特性包括增强的语义标签、表单、图形、多媒体、连接性、设备兼容性和性能等。开发者可以使用HTML5的特性来创建更加结构化、丰富和动态的网页。

为了实现一个视觉效果炫酷的登录页面,开发者需要优化HTML结构,使用语义化标签来构建页面的基本骨架。

Please login to continue.

Not a member? Sign up

优化HTML结构 :合理的标签使用可以提高页面结构的清晰度,对搜索引擎和屏幕阅读器友好。

注意SEO :使用 标签来优化页面的元数据,包括标题、描述等。

CSS预处理器如Sass、Less等,提供了变量、混入(mixin)、函数和嵌套规则等高级功能,这使得CSS的编写更加模块化和可维护。

使用Sass的变量来定义主题颜色是一个典型的例子:

CSS动画和过渡可以极大地提升用户体验。关键在于选择适合的动画类型并优化性能。

JavaScript是实现动态网页交互的核心语言,它可以让元素动起来,响应用户的操作,与服务器端进行数据交换等。

网页设计蛛网 第3篇

在本章中,我们将深入探讨如何将理论知识转化为实际应用,并最终创建一个既具有动态炫酷视觉效果,又具备优秀用户体验的登录页面。

在启动项目之前,首先需要确定设计理念。我们希望登录页面能够给人以科技感和未来感,同时在用户体验上保持简洁流畅。具体来说,页面将包括简洁的登录框、动态的背景效果以及引导性更强的用户操作提示。

登录页面的主要功能需求包括: - 用户名和密码输入框,带有相关的提示信息。 - 记住我选项和登录按钮。 - 第三方登录按钮,如Google和Facebook账号登录。

用户故事则可能包括: - 作为一个用户,我希望在输入登录信息时能够看到有趣的背景动画,这样可以增加我登录时的乐趣。 - 我希望登录过程尽可能简单,即使我忘记密码也能轻松恢复。 - 如果我能通过第三方账号快速登录,那将大大提升我的使用体验。

对于气泡效果,我们将使用HTML来创建气泡元素,并利用CSS来控制气泡的动画效果。以下是一个简单的HTML和CSS代码示例:

上述代码创建了一个基本的气泡效果,通过CSS动画让气泡在页面上浮动。

灯光水母和星空背景的实现会复杂一些,我们可以使用JavaScript来生成随机的灯光水母,并在页面上动态地创建星星。这部分可以通过HTML5 canvas元素和JavaScript来实现,代码如下:

上述代码将创建一个带有星星的星空背景。

在用户反馈收集方面,我们可以通过前端埋点和后端日志分析来了解用户在登录过程中遇到的问题。例如,我们可能会发现用户在输入用户名或密码时经常会遇到格式错误,为此,我们可以优化表单验证,使其更加友好和直观。

性能调优是上线前的重要环节。我们将使用Chrome开发者工具进行性能分析,并根据分析结果进行优化。可能的优化措施包括: - 减少HTTP请求次数,合并小图片为精灵图。 - 使用async或defer属性加载JavaScript文件。 - 利用图片压缩工具减少图片大小。

通过上述步骤,我们确保了登录页面不仅美观、动态,而且性能优化到位,为用户提供良好的用户体验。

简介:本文介绍了五个独特的前端登录页面设计,包括气泡、云、灯光水母、星空和炫酷蛛网主题,展示了如何通过HTML、CSS和JavaScript实现这些视觉效果。这些设计不仅提升了用户体验,而且展示了前端技术在创新和实用性的结合,具有高度的适应性和可扩展性。

网页设计蛛网 第4篇

动画不仅仅是让页面看起来更酷炫,它实际上是提升用户体验的关键因素之一。正确的动画设计能够让用户感受到界面的响应性,增强用户的操作体验,使交互过程更加自然和直观。在设计动画时,开发者需要考虑动画与用户操作的同步性,即动画应该在用户进行某个操作时恰如其分地出现,而不是随意添加。

动画效果不仅仅是视觉上的点缀,它们还能够引起用户的心理共鸣。根据心理学原理,动画效果可以用来引导用户的注意力,强调某些页面元素,或者表达特定的情感。例如,使用缓入缓出的动画效果可以营造一种平滑舒适的用户体验,而快速的弹跳效果则可以吸引用户的注意力,适用于需要强调的关键信息。

动画的这些心理学原理在设计时需要精心考虑,以便它们可以恰当地影响用户的行为和情感反应。比如,在加载页面时,一个表示进度的动画可以让用户更加耐心地等待,而不是感觉到页面无响应。在一些情况下,简单的动画效果,比如微小的移动或者颜色的渐变,也可以用来提升整体的设计感和用户对品牌的感觉。

响应式动画是确保网页在各种设备上都能提供一致体验的关键。这意味着动画效果需要适应不同的屏幕尺寸、分辨率和设备性能。为了实现这一点,开发者可以采用一些最佳实践,比如使用相对单位(如百分比、em或rem)、媒体查询来调整动画效果,或者使用弹性盒(Flexbox)布局和网格(Grid)布局来管理页面内容。

例如,在处理不同分辨率下的动画时,可以利用媒体查询来为不同大小的屏幕定义不同的动画效果,或者通过CSS的 max-width min-width 属性来确保动画在所有屏幕上都能正常工作。

在网页动画的实现中,性能也是一个关键的考量点。为了保证动画流畅,开发者需要优化动画的渲染效率。这可以通过限制动画的复杂性、减少DOM操作以及使用硬件加速来实现。在现代浏览器中,CSS动画和变换(transform)比JavaScript动画更高效,因为它们可以利用GPU加速。

此外,开发者可以通过合理使用CSS的 will-change 属性来提示浏览器哪些元素将会发生变化,这样浏览器就可以提前做好优化准备。例如,如果知道某个元素将会在动画中移动,可以在CSS中这样设置:

这告诉浏览器该元素的 transform 属性将会发生变化,浏览器就可以预先准备必要的资源,从而优化动画的性能。

在实际应用中,开发者还需要监测动画的帧率和渲染时间,确保没有过度的掉帧或者卡顿。可以通过浏览器的开发者工具进行性能分析,并通过JavaScript代码来监测动画的执行情况。

让我们来看一个使用JavaScript优化动画性能的例子。在这个例子中,我们将创建一个简单的列表项,当鼠标悬停时会平滑地滚动到视野中。

在这个简单的例子中,每个列表项在加载时都被设置为向右平移自身宽度的距离,当鼠标悬停在列表项上时,列表项会平滑地滚动到视野中。通过使用CSS的 transition 属性,我们不仅简化了代码,也提升了动画的性能。

上述章节提供了对动画实现与交互响应的全面理解,从动画与交互的同步设计,到响应式设计的最佳实践,再到优化动画性能的技术手段,每一部分都旨在丰富和提升用户的体验,以及页面的响应效率。这些内容为创建动态炫酷登录页面打下了坚实的技术基础,并为第六章的技术适应性与性能考量提供了铺垫。

猜你喜欢